Peisaj în port is a 1950 by Constantin Găvenea, depicting Harbor, held at Gavrila Simion Eco-Museum Research Institute Tulcea.
This painting shows a loose, watercolor view of a harbor at dusk. The water is calm, with a small boat carrying two people in the center. On the shore, there’s a cluster of dark shapes—maybe buildings or ships—and a few tall poles with lanterns. The sky is soft, blending greens and yellows, while the water has a cool blue-gray tone. The artist used quick, sketchy brushstrokes, letting the colors blend into each other. It feels like a quick snapshot of a place, not a polished scene.
